9 filings on record|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$12,947,404โ23% | $13,215,396โ14% | $6,767,410โ11% | |
| 2022 | $10,527,158โ22% | $11,559,263โ11% | $7,569,067โ19% | โ |
| 2021 | $13,503,626โ14% | $10,408,718โ11% | $9,395,054โ92% | โ |
| 2020 | $15,760,568โ156% | $11,738,082โ51% | $4,895,723โ1% | โ |
| 2016 | $6,146,822โ33% | $7,772,911โ30% | $4,854,872โ26% | โ |
| 2015 | $4,630,346โ8% | $5,967,666โ9% | $6,521,757โ19% | โ |
| 2014 | $4,280,743โ53% | $6,557,121โ210% | $8,010,236โ20% | โ |
| 2013 | $9,032,874โ108% | $2,114,752โ50% | $10,010,798โ224% | โ |
| 2012 | $4,352,011 | $1,409,904 | $3,092,676 | โ |
